网创优客建站品牌官网
为成都网站建设公司企业提供高品质网站建设
热线:028-86922220
成都专业网站建设公司

定制建站费用3500元

符合中小企业对网站设计、功能常规化式的企业展示型网站建设

成都品牌网站建设

品牌网站建设费用6000元

本套餐主要针对企业品牌型网站、中高端设计、前端互动体验...

成都商城网站建设

商城网站建设费用8000元

商城网站建设因基本功能的需求不同费用上面也有很大的差别...

成都微信网站建设

手机微信网站建站3000元

手机微信网站开发、微信官网、微信商城网站...

建站知识

当前位置:首页 > 建站知识

Mysql关闭订单存储过程应用

十载的曲松网站建设经验,针对设计、前端、开发、售后、文案、推广等六对一服务,响应快,48小时及时工作处理。网络营销推广的优势是能够根据用户设备显示端的尺寸不同,自动调整曲松建站的显示方式,使网站能够适用不同显示终端,在浏览器中调整网站的宽度,无论在任何一种浏览器上浏览网站,都能展现优雅布局与设计,从而大程度地提升浏览体验。创新互联从事“曲松网站设计”,“曲松网站推广”以来,每个客户项目都认真落实执行。

本文主要给大家介绍MySQL 关闭订单存储过程应用,希望可以给大家补充和更新些知识,如有其它问题需要了解的可以持续在创新互联行业资讯里面关注我的更新文章的。

关闭订单存储过程

begin

declare done int default 0;

declare orderid varchar(22);

#声明查询订单的游标

declare cur cursor for select orders.order_id from orders where orders.order_state =  'wait_pay';

#异常处理

declare continue handler for sqlstate '02000' set done = 1;

#打开游标

open cur;

#遍历数据

fetch next from cur into orderid;

repeat

if not done then

#根据订单编号查询订单的下单时间

Mysql 关闭订单存储过程应用

select orders.order_xiatime into @a from orders where order_id=orderid;

#根据订单下单时间获取1天后的时间(先用一天,存储过程正常使用后改为12小时间)

SELECT ADDDATE(@a, INTERVAL 24 Hour) into @b;

#判断会员在1天内是否未做任何处理

if @b

#自动更新订单的状态

update orders set order_state='trade_colsed',order_closetime = now() ,close_order_reason='订单关闭时间到,定时任务正常关闭' where order_id=orderid;

#若有多个操作可以在这里接着些

#回收库存(调用另一个存储过程)

call recoveryOfInventory(orderid);

end if;

end if;

fetch next from cur into orderid;

until done end repeat;

close cur;

看了以上关于Mysql 关闭订单存储过程应用,希望能给大家在实际运用中带来一定的帮助。本文由于篇幅有限,难免会有不足和需要补充的地方,如有需要更加专业的解答,可在官网联系我们的24小时售前售后,随时帮您解答问题的。


网页名称:Mysql关闭订单存储过程应用
本文链接:http://bjjierui.cn/article/jjhhdj.html

其他资讯